| 
						
					 | 
					
						
						
							
						
						f20be9ddcf
					 | 
					
						
						
							
							Removed obsolete sendCmdSendVersionToIsmas().
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-16 10:37:31 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						7631c05e22
					 | 
					
						
						
							
							Insert last commit-id, message and date of last commit into sendLastVersion-message to ISMAS.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-16 10:34:55 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						ad93e536f0
					 | 
					
						
						
							
							Added gitShowReason(): get lastCommit, message and date of last commit to insert inti
						
						
						
						
						
						
						
						sendLastVersion-message to ISMAS. 
						
						
							
						
					 | 
					
						2023-08-16 10:33:08 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						259da8200e
					 | 
					
						
						
							
							Fixed known defaults for starting ATBUpdateTool.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-14 15:08:00 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						8d528f0f55
					 | 
					
						
						
							
							SO_SNDTIMEO and SO_RCVTIMEO socket options have turned out not to be reliable.
						
						
						
						
						
						
						
						Use select() for detecting timeout on socket (read and write). 
						
						
							
						
					 | 
					
						2023-08-14 14:35:54 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						66d0214720
					 | 
					
						
						
							
							Always look for {"error": "ISMAS is offline"} first.
						
						
						
						
						
						
						
						Allow for empty update-trgger (try again)
rsync: mkdir -p the necessary directories. 
						
						
							
						
					 | 
					
						2023-08-14 14:33:12 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						86064979b4
					 | 
					
						
						
							
							Add memeber-variable for exitCode of executed process.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-14 14:28:23 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						86c996d7ac
					 | 
					
						
						
							
							Set final version to 1.1.1w
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 12:24:51 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						effe41bac9
					 | 
					
						
						
							
							Use finalResult() to sent a final message to ISMAS about the result of the update process.
						
						
						
						
						
						
							
 v1.1.1
						
					 | 
					
						2023-08-11 12:20:09 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						4968942cc2
					 | 
					
						
						
							
							Added finalResult() -> send final message to ISMAS in any case.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 12:19:10 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						769626581f
					 | 
					
						
						
							
							Use head -n 1 in gitLastCommit().
						
						
						
						
						
						
							
 v1.1.0
						
					 | 
					
						2023-08-11 11:12:59 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						0e97ce7dc2
					 | 
					
						
						
							
							Take the pipe symbol into account in output of git getch command.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:12:09 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						34334676fc
					 | 
					
						
						
							
							Use print-utis from utils.h.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:11:14 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						853787cd4b
					 | 
					
						
						
							
							Added lastCommit to tariff-struct. Added jsonParseFailed().
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:09:51 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						a932ed5471
					 | 
					
						
						
							
							Hide button on error message box.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:07:16 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						c338884fc7
					 | 
					
						
						
							
							Use print-util in utils.h.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:06:38 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						ed6df98653
					 | 
					
						
						
							
							Set progress bar timer to 500ms.
						
						
						
						
						
						
						
						Yield thread to give worker thread its share of CPU time. 
						
						
							
						
					 | 
					
						2023-08-11 11:05:33 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						9eb458c4c5
					 | 
					
						
						
							
							Start Application after 1 second delay.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:05:02 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						202e83268b
					 | 
					
						
						
							
							Added utilities
						
						
						
						
						
						
						
						void printCriticalErrorMsg(QString const &errorMsg);
    void printInfoMsg(QString const &infoMsg);
    void printLineEditInfo(QStringList const &lines);
    QString getTariffLoadTime(QString fileName);
						
						
							
						
					 | 
					
						2023-08-11 11:03:21 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						8f26bfee0f
					 | 
					
						
						
							
							Get last commit date and loadtime of tariff-file.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:02:15 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						1af136e39d
					 | 
					
						
						
							
							Set delay when trying to fetch value of update-trigger.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:01:26 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						a550d55004
					 | 
					
						
						
							
							Get triggerValue directly from JSON.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:00:52 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						a37a22d3f9
					 | 
					
						
						
							
							Show message boxes when running UpdateTool manually.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 11:00:02 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						a8941f4ef4
					 | 
					
						
						
							
							Set progress values.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 10:59:26 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						746565dbe0
					 | 
					
						
						
							
							Add messages sent to ISMAS.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 10:58:29 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						79906df12e
					 | 
					
						
						
							
							Add some qt debug aoutput.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 10:56:36 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						edf1d105e7
					 | 
					
						
						
							
							Deactivate backendConnected().
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 10:55:53 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						6c4b02cb56
					 | 
					
						
						
							
							Use print-utils to print some debug messages.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 10:52:31 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						04d5061d79
					 | 
					
						
						
							
							Added some constants.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-11 10:49:34 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						042e6dfa38
					 | 
					
						
						
							
							Try to establish a connection to backend 50x.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-09 16:17:28 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						e523d3cc2c
					 | 
					
						
						
							
							Added/chenged some debug output.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-09 16:16:36 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						927197d0d1
					 | 
					
						
						
							
							Removed restart of APISM.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-09 16:14:59 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						72cb738af5
					 | 
					
						
						
							
							Removed handling of pipe symbol (if available in git output).
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-09 16:12:56 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						0fb38013f7
					 | 
					
						
						
							
							Work with device controller file directly, not via link.
						
						
						
						
						
						
						
						Add startProgress/stopProgress(). 
						
						
							
						
					 | 
					
						2023-08-09 15:09:44 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						5f1376cf1e
					 | 
					
						
						
							
							Removed buttons reserved for future use.
						
						
						
						
						
						
						
						Start application automatically, not via Start-Button. 
						
						
							
						
					 | 
					
						2023-08-09 15:08:22 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						5db7b4224e
					 | 
					
						
						
							
							Made start/stopProgress() public.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-09 15:06:20 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						7c7adc94e6
					 | 
					
						
						
							
							Removed Start-button, because it is not needed.
						
						
						
						
						
						
						
						Removed buttons reserved for future use. 
						
						
							
						
					 | 
					
						2023-08-09 15:05:04 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						89c2d3a8ae
					 | 
					
						
						
							
							Added some debug output.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-09 15:03:14 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						c2b52aa91d
					 | 
					
						
						
							
							Only check for keyword RECORD to be more general.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-09 15:01:43 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						329c770aa0
					 | 
					
						
						
							
							Use a message box with color red and a timer to click on ok after 5 secs.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-07 14:01:51 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						cdb045b72b
					 | 
					
						
						
							
							Fixed onAppendText() and onReplaceLast():
						
						
						
						
						
						
						
						Watch out for special suffixes. 
						
						
							
						
					 | 
					
						2023-08-07 13:59:44 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						6d43cf4c9f
					 | 
					
						
						
							
							Send custom events to the progress bar according to the state of the update process.
						
						
						
						
						
						
						
						Changed the handling of messages for the text edit. 
						
						
							
						
					 | 
					
						2023-08-07 13:56:51 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						4caa0c0d83
					 | 
					
						
						
							
							Removed obsolete out-commented lines.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-07 13:55:52 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						4d2d38e45c
					 | 
					
						
						
							
							Default parameter for onReplaceLast()
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-07 13:53:48 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						9a55ce18e4
					 | 
					
						
						
							
							Chawnged font to Misc Fixed
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-07 13:53:04 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						223c7a8f8d
					 | 
					
						
						
							
							Added errorGitClone().
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-07 13:51:47 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						ce72d3d14d
					 | 
					
						
						
							
							For the error EWOULDBLOCK try again 10 times until quitting.
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-07 13:50:59 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						8b66c47e49
					 | 
					
						
						
							
							Added errorGitClone()
						
						
						
						
						
						
							
						
					 | 
					
						2023-08-07 13:50:14 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						4ff3b0efdf
					 | 
					
						
						
							
							Advance the progress bar in the foreground when a long running task
						
						
						
						
						
						
						
						in the background (e.g. git clone). 
						
						
							
						
					 | 
					
						2023-08-06 20:44:26 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 | 
				
			
				
					| 
						
					 | 
					
						
						
							
						
						1fd2269753
					 | 
					
						
						
							
							onAppendText() only appends text.
						
						
						
						
						
						
						
						onReplaceLast() replaces the last line in the text edit window. 
						
						
							
						
					 | 
					
						2023-08-06 14:14:47 +02:00 | 
					
					
						
						
						
							
							
							
							
							
							
						
					 |